Luke Combs has officially sent the internet into speculation mode. A countdown timer quietly appeared on his website, set to hit zero tomorrow at 10 a.m. Central, and longtime fans already think they know what this means.

All signs point to a new studio album announcement. Over the past several months, Combs has been steadily laying the groundwork, from the return-to-form single “Back in the Saddle” to his three-song EP The Prequel and the more recent release of “Giving Her Away.” Add in the crowdsourced song teases he shared on his private Instagram and the TikTok breadcrumbs hinting at a much larger tracklist, and this countdown feels less mysterious and more inevitable.
What makes this moment especially interesting is timing. Combs just wrapped a reflective chapter with Fathers & Sons, and everything since has leaned back into the big hooks, barroom energy, and stadium-ready songwriting that built his career. If this is the sixth studio album announcement fans expect, it could mark a full-circle moment for one of country music’s most dominant voices.
